From NFL.COM


According to NFL.com's Steve Wyche, the Kansas City Chiefs are expected to retain general manager Scott Pioli despite a disastrous season, according to a source briefed on the situation. Coach Romeo Crennel won't be as fortunate. The source said Crennel likely will be fired, although no final decision has been made on the coach's future.

Chiefs owner Clark Hunt has strong feelings for Pioli and wants to give him another shot to get things right, the source said.
